Specifications
Polarization: Polar
Package / Case: Axial, Can
Mounting Type: Through Hole
Surface Mount Land Size: --
Height - Seated (Max): --
Size / Dimension: 0.709" Dia x 1.614" L (18.00mm x 41.00mm)
Lead Spacing: --
Ripple Current @ High Frequency: 3.2256A @ 50kHz
Ripple Current @ Low Frequency: 2.52A @ 120Hz
Applications: General Purpose
Ratings: --
Series: TTA
Operating Temperature: -40°C ~ 85°C
Lifetime @ Temp.: 2000 Hrs @ 85°C
ESR (Equivalent Series Resistance): 63 mOhm @ 120Hz
Voltage - Rated: 16V
Tolerance: ±20%
Capacitance: 10000µF
Moisture Sensitivity Level (MSL): --
Part Status: Active
Lead Free Status / RoHS Status: --
Packaging: Bulk
